Vrnjačka Banja

Serbia's largest and busiest spa, with mineral springs at body temperature, a wooded park and a bridge covered in padlocks.

Vrnjačka Banja has been a spa since the Romans used the springs here, and it was developed from the 1860s into the country's leading resort, with seven mineral sources of which the best known emerges at almost exactly human body temperature. The town is laid out around a large wooded park with the springs, pavilions, villas from the spa's grand period and a promenade that fills every evening in season. The Bridge of Love carries thousands of padlocks and a story about a schoolmistress and an officer that is claimed as the origin of the padlock custom, a claim that circulates widely and cannot really be verified. Modern hotels and treatment centres do the actual business. It is busy, social and unashamedly a resort town.

What you actually see

  • The mineral springs - sources in the park, one at body temperature.
  • The Bridge of Love - the padlock-covered footbridge and its story.
  • The spa park - wooded grounds, pavilions and villas.
  • Evening promenade - the crowded walking culture of the resort.

When to go

May to September, with July and August busiest and most crowded. Treatment centres run year round. Spring and autumn are quieter and pleasanter for the park.

Honest expectations

It is crowded in summer, with heavy development and a lot of new building that sits awkwardly against the old villas. Prices rise in season. The padlock-bridge origin story is folklore rather than established fact. Treatment facilities are aimed at longer courses, not casual visits.
